I. Introduction -- II. The tasks at each phase of systems development -- III. Tools needed to carry out the tasks -- IV. The phases of systems development -- V. Other topics related to civil systems development.
"Presents an overview of the systems approach to Civil Engineering and makes a case for why it's necessary to consider any civil infrastructure as part of a larger whole. Includes unique coverage of ethics, legal issues and management. Outlines the complete sequence in developing a civil system. Presents the phases of civil systems development, the tasks and challenges faced by the systems engineer at each phase, and the tools needed to carry out these tasks"--
